Shell small, slender, somewhat bluntly tipped, with six whorls, shining with the lustre of paraffine ; nucleus rather large, bullate, smooth, translucent, shining; remaining whorls with transverse, stout, shouldered ribs (on the last whorl eleven) Incoming obsolete anteriorly, and succeeded by a few (four or five) revolving riblets at the anterior extreme of the canal; suture appressed ; lines of growth not evident ; whorls rather inflated in appearance ; notch very slight; aperture small and unusually short; pillar very short, straight, and pointed. Lon. of shell 4.5 mm; of last whorl 2.25 mm ; of aperture, 1.25 mm. Lat. of last whorl, 1.75 mm. Defl, about 27°.
Source: Dall, 1881. Reports on the results of dredging under the supervision of Alexander Agassiz, in the Gulf of Mexico and in the Caribbean Sea, 1877–79, by the U. S. Coast Survey Steamer “Blake”, Lieutenant Commander C. D. Sigsbee, U. S. N., and Commander J. R. Bartlett, U. S.N., commanding. XV. Preliminary report on the Mollusca. (Original description)
